‘sprintf’ now warns on arguments unused by the format string.
The R installer can now be optionally built to support a single architecture (only 64-bit or only 32-bit).
R is more careful when truncating UTF-8 and other multi-byte strings that are too long to be printed, passed to the system or libraries or placed into an internal buffer. Truncation will no longer produce incomplete multibyte characters.
‘mclapply’ and ‘pvec’ no longer accidentally terminate parallel processes started before by ‘mcparallel’ or related calls in package ‘parallel’ (PR#18078).
‘grep’ and other functions for evaluating (extended) regular expressions handle in Unicode also strings not explicitly flagged UTF-8, but flagged native when running in UTF-8 locale.
Fixed a crash in ‘fifo’ implementation on Windows (PR#18031).
Binary mode in ‘fifo’ on Windows is now properly detected from argument ‘open’ (PR#15600, PR#18031).
